Quantity Surveyor
4 weeks ago
Our client is an established Quantity Surveyors and Project Managers firm in Dublin city centre with over 30 years' experience working in the Irish market. Due to an increase in projects, they are expanding and seeking to recruit an experienced Quantity Surveyor / Cost Manager to join their growing team.
The successful Quantity Surveyor will be responsible for managing and delivering projects across various construction stages as well as contributing to the overall success of projects. The ideal Quantity Surveyor will have over 4 years' post qualification experience within a cost consultancy or developer environment along with previous experience compiling reports, claims and contracts.
*Must hold eligibility to work in Ireland*
Key Responsibilities:
- Prepare comprehensive cost plans and budget estimates.
- Conduct value engineering, identifying risks and opportunities.
- Create Bills of Quantities with precision and attention to detail.
- Review and evaluate tenders, ensuring alignment with project objectives.
- Assess interim valuation payments, negotiating and agreeing on variations.
- Provide expert cost reporting and contribute to final account settlement.
- Regularly communicate with key stakeholders, ensuring transparency and satisfaction.
Skills & Experience desired:
- Degree level qualification in Quantity Surveying, Construction Economics, or similar
- Over 4 years of post-qualification experience within a cost consultancy environment or developer
- Highly driven to deliver exceptional work
- SCSI or RICS membership is highly desired
- Strong written and verbal communication skills
- Previous experience compiling varying reports, valuations, and claims
Salary & Benefits:
- Salary: €55k-€65k doe
- Annual bonus
- Flexible working hours
- Professional subscriptions
- Great Career development opportunities.
